Common FreeConverter.exe Errors on Windows

Confronting errors linked to FreeConverter.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to FreeConverter.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.

  • Application Not Found: This error can arise when the FreeConverter.exe file has been moved, deleted, or is not properly associated with the program it belongs to.
  • Error 0xc0000005: This warning appears when the system encounters an access violation problem. This could be due to issues with memory, malware affecting the system, or drivers that need updating.
  • Not a Valid Win32 Application: This error surfaces when a program cannot be initiated because it's not compatible with the version of Windows being used, or the file itself might be corrupt.
  • Error 0xc0000142: This error is often encountered when a user tries to initialize a Microsoft Windows application and the system fails to initialize FreeConverter.exe correctly.
  • Access is Denied: This error message appears when the system refuses permission to a file or resource. This might occur due to insufficient user privileges, file ownership issues, or restrictive file permissions.

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
7
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
4
Description

How to use the Windows Check Disk Utility. Scans your disk for FreeConverter.exe errors and automatically fix them.

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the check (and restart, if necessary), check if the FreeConverter.exe problem persists.
